**Ticket PLX-4412: Expired credentials for PickPath optimizer**

The nightly pick-list optimization run for the Grendal Falls warehouse failed at 02:14 with repeated 401 responses from the routing service. The service account credential expired yesterday and was never rotated. I have generated a replacement and verified it against staging. Please update the optimizer's secret store with the following key:

gateway credential: vxb3-p91

Hi team, handing over the Farrowline fleet fuel-usage report. The nightly aggregation completed, but Tuesday's run double-counted refuels at the Kestwick depot due to a duplicate telematics batch; I've reprocessed that day and verified totals against the depot ledger. Watch for the same dedupe warning in tonight's logs — if it recurs, pause the publish step before the 06:00 distribution so managers don't see inflated numbers. Full notes are in the runbook. For escalations beyond us, use the pipeline owners' address below.

alerts address for kafof-bagag: kasael@olvarqdyn.corp

Subject: Revised commission scheme

Hi all,

Quick heads-up before Thursday's board call: the new Brightvale commission scheme is ready. Base rates drop slightly, but accelerators kick in earlier, so top performers at Corvex Systems should come out ahead. Rollout starts next month. The thinking behind the timing is captured in the note below.

management briefing: Headcount on the Belix team goes from 60 to 93 by the end of November. Gross margin on Belix came in at 23 percent against a plan of 47 percent.

Subject: Cut-over complete — Vramscope profiling

Quick summary for review context: we cut over from the old Heapling tracer to Vramscope for GPU memory profiling last night. All training jobs on the Orchardeon cluster now emit allocation snapshots through the new collector, and the legacy hooks are removed in the branch you're reviewing. Overhead measured under two percent in our soak run. The collector runs with the following configuration values.

config for bahop-baduf:
[kasion]
team = lamath
access_code = ac_d807e5
host = kasion.paliqcloud.corp
port = 4000
owner = julix.tamvan
peer = frair.qorvelsoft.local